Slough: O2 announces latest on new HQ
O2 has announced the near completion of construction of its new HQ on Slough Trading Estate, hosting a traditional topping out ceremony to celebrate. Due for completion in December 2008, the new 110,000 sq ft building will house Telefonica O2 UK’s Head Office functions and link to the existing offices at 260 Bath Road creating a 200,000 sq ft campus.
“O2’s new home represents an important step in the history of the business; it highlights our lasting commitment to Slough and delivers a fantastic working environment for our employees,” Ronan Dunne, CEO of Telefonica O2 UK said.
The building’s sustainable design is aimed at reducing solar gain and energy consumption. The building also offers the facility to harvest rainwater for landscape irrigation, daylight sensitive light fittings and methods of reducing water consumption. The building has been taken on a 15-year lease.

O2’s new HQ was designed by Nicholas Hare Architects. Arup was the structural engineer for the project with Kier Building Services undertaking the M&E work.
